Transform the Backyard into a Comedy ClubOne of the most engaging ways to celebrate a summer birthday is by hosting a private comedy show right in the backyard. Long summer twilights provide the perfect natural backdrop for an outdoor stage. Setting up this experience is surprisingly straightforward. Homeowners can use a wooden deck or a well-lit patch of lawn as the performance area. String lights overhead, arrange rows of casual patio chairs, and set up a simple microphone and speaker system to mimic the intimate, high-energy atmosphere of a metropolitan comedy club. To make the night truly special, hiring two or three local rising comedians gives the birthday guest a personalized show that rivals a ticketed venue.

Curating the Ultimate Playlist for an At-Home RoastIf hiring live talent is not an option, technology makes it incredibly easy to bring the world’s best comedians to a living room or patio. A highly engaging birthday concept involves hosting a curated comedy screening night. Hosts can project a newly released stand-up special onto an outdoor screen or a large indoor display. To tailor the evening specifically to the birthday person, the guest of honor can select a lineup of their favorite comedians, ranging from observational humor to fast-paced storytelling. Pairing the screening with themed snacks, like artisanal popcorn and summer mocktails, transforms a simple viewing into a cinematic, laughter-filled event.

Interactive Comedy and Birthday RoastsFor a tighter circle of close friends who appreciate sharp wit, an interactive birthday roast adds a hilarious, deeply personal touch to the festivities. Taking inspiration from professional celebrity roasts, guests can take turns at the microphone sharing funny, lighthearted anecdotes about the birthday individual. The key to a successful amateur roast is keeping the humor affectionate and genuinely celebratory. Mixing these guest speeches with professional comedy clips or a short set by a hired emcee keeps the pacing brisk and ensures the night stays focused on fun, nostalgia, and shared memories.

Designing a Laugh-Centric Summer MenuEvery great summer event relies heavily on the right food and drink, and a comedy-themed birthday is no exception. Traditional comedy clubs often have a two-drink minimum and serve easy-to-eat finger foods, which translates perfectly to a summer party format. Hosts can serve a menu of elevated street foods, sliders, and chilled skewers that guests can enjoy without needing a formal dining table. Crafting a signature birthday cocktail named after a famous comedy trope or joke adds a playful detail. Keeping the food service casual allows guests to focus entirely on the performers and ensures that no one misses a punchline due to a complicated dining setup.
